What are the eligibility criteria for a QBCC Carpentry Licence?

  The Queensland Building and Construction Commission (QBCC) plays a crucial role in regulating the building and construction industry in Queensland, Australia. Among its responsibilities is the issuance of licenses to various trades, including carpentry. Obtaining a QBCC Carpentry Licence is essential for individuals looking to operate as carpenters within the jurisdiction of Queensland. However, there are specific eligibility criteria that applicants must meet to qualify for this license. 1. Qualifications: Prospective applicants for a QBCC Carpentry Licence must possess relevant qualifications in carpentry. This typically includes completing an accredited training program in carpentry, such as a Certificate III in Carpentry. Proof of qualifications, such as certificates or transcripts, may be required during the application process. 2. Understanding Nursing Registration in Australia: In Australia, nursing practice is regulated by the Australian Health Practitioner Regulation Agency (AHPRA). AHPRA works in conjunction with the Nursing and Midwifery Board of Australia (NMBA) to ensure that nurses meet national standards for safe and competent practice. To practice as a nurse in Australia, individuals must be registered with AHPRA.
